I have a 1952 Cat 112 grader - serial 3U3844. I am in need of a radiator cap in good working condition. The parts book I have lists the part number as 4F5889.

I'm also looking for either: 1) the part number for a push rod for the D315 diesel engine, or 2) an actual push rod (1) that would work for this engine and is in good condition. [attachment=29324]bent_rod.jpg[/attachment]

Also looking for a "Parts" book/manual for the D315 engine. There are lots of them on e-bay but not sure they would work in my case. Looks like they are tied to serial numbers of the particular equipment. Let me know what you've got and how much you want for the part/parts and we'll see if we can make a deal.

Thanks for any info any of you can pass along.
